I have an 8830, and when I first got it (with Sprint) I downloaded and installed Google Maps (okay, the coolest thing since the dedicated GPs) and it worked great, almost got into accidents daily while playing with it
I had it put on the company's BES and now the maps/satellite images in the background don't load up anymore - the GPS portion still works though.
Is this because my company is using an older version of BES or what? The built-in BlackBerry Maps tool works fine, but it's awful in comparison to Google Maps.
It's likely that your BES blocks the data connection that Google Maps needs to get it's data. I would talk to your IT people. I'm sure they're familiar with Google Maps. It's a pretty well-known application.
